Local authorities can apply for up to 5,000 euros for intervention vehicles and 3,000 euros for specialized tools such as water pumps, power generators, and defibrillators. Small villages with fewer than 500 residents are eligible for 100% funding of their projects.
The council also approved a separate fund for sustainable investments. This initiative aims to modernize public infrastructure in Girona, focusing on projects with a long-term lifespan that ensure economic efficiency and budgetary stability for local governments.
